Post by Lee on May 2, 2019 18:06:49 GMT -5
Californias most critical issue is it's solvency. Globalism has come to mean money from others solves all problems. Well it doesn't. California has as many tent cities as Seattle.
New California believes its prosperity can be recovered with sound financial policy. This will only happen if the politics change. State government must return to it's former governance, to a republic, where direct democracy is moderated by a Senate.
After the 1964 Reynolds versus Sims ruling Californias Senate was emasculated from it's special role of representing our states respective counties.
A comparison would be the federal government without a Senate, or an electoral college.
Democracy means totalitarianism, the president said.
A renewed or new state republic, a bicameral state legislature, is the goal of the group.
